So I had my vsg on 6/2/11. I am 10 weeks post op tomorrow. I was never to happy with the weight loss. I was losing 5lbs a week for the first 8 weeks, last week I only dropped 3lbs and this week only 1lb so far! So disappointed :(

Share this post


Link to post
Share on other sites

Do not be disappointed!!!!..looking at your post you have lost 44 lbs in 2 months....That is a lot of weight! Where can you do that any diet plan? There will be times that you weight loss will slow to give time for your body to catch up. My nut always said 1-3 pounds a week in the beginning was a good. You are doing AWESOME!
